The death of the traditional click
The data is startling. Studies show that over 58% of Google searches now result in zero clicks. That number is growing. AI Overviews appear on nearly half of all searches. When they appear organic click-through rates drop by about 34%. Some publishers report losing more than half of their traffic overnight
The problem is clear. Users want fast answers. Google wants to keep users on their page. If you provide simple informational content you are at risk. The AI will summarize your article and the user will move on without visiting your site. You provide the value but Google gets the engagement

Why authority matters more than ever
Google's AI algorithm is picky. It does not just grab text from anywhere. It looks for authority. This is often called E-E-A-T. It stands for Experience, Expertise, Authoritativeness, and Trustworthiness. If your site looks unprofessional or your content is thin the AI will ignore you
You need to prove you are a real expert. This means having detailed author bios. It means getting good reviews. It means having a website that functions perfectly. The power of structured data
AI is a machine. It needs to understand your data to use it. Structured data or "Schema markup" is code you add to your website. it tells Google exactly what your content is about. Is it a recipe? A product review? A how-to guide?
If you use structured data correctly the AI can pull your information more easily. It makes you a prime candidate for the AI Overview. If your code is messy the AI will move on to a competitor. Shifting to long-tail and conversion keywords
Broad keywords are becoming harder to monetize. If someone searches "what is digital marketing" they will get an AI summary. They probably won't click. But if someone searches "how to hire a digital marketing agency for a small business" they have a specific intent. They are looking for a partner
You should focus your content on these specific long-tail phrases. These users are further down the funnel. They are looking for a solution not just a definition. Even if the AI provides a summary these users are more likely to click through to find a provider they can trust. Focus on "how-to" and "why" questions that require a deep dive.
